When: 15 Jan 2010 - 17 Jan 2010

The overall goal of organizing the conference was to help induct democratic norms, values and procedures in the new constitution of Nepal, and contribute to the institutionalization of principles of constitutionalism and rule of law to resolve conflict and permanently establish peace in Nepal. More
